Former AQS Director of Education Melissa Winters interviews Margaret Solomon Gunn about her quilt, Autumn’s Surrender, first place winner in the Small Wall Quilts: Longarm Machine Quilted category at the 2015 Paducah QuiltWeek Show & Contest.
The design is original and the fabric is silk/cotton blend. According to Margaret, silk is not as hard to work with as you might imagine, especially when you pre-interface the pieces before cutting. Take a moment to listen to Margaret’s tips and hear about her inspiration for this stunning quilt.
